Companies Invest in Chip-Man Technologies
- Posted on 25 December 2008
Aura Capital and Industry Investment have made a follow-on investment amounting to $560,000 in Chip-Man Technologies, a company that develops live cell analysis systems.
Today’s companies increasingly use cell-based testing and more complex cell models in developing pharmaceuticals as they seek to predict the behaviour of medicines in patients and human cells. The products that Chip-Man develops, enable researchers to obtain results that may not be possible using conventional methods. Cell-based tests could also reduce the need for animal testing.
Chip-Man’s customers are mainly pharmaceuticals development companies and research institutes, including Tampere University, Helsinki University, the Finnish Red Cross, Sweden’s Karolinska Insitutet, and pharmaceuticals companies AstraZeneca, Novartis and Sanofi-Aventis.
